excel计算平均值使用什么函数
作者:路由通
|
349人看过
发布时间:2026-04-22 19:26:37
标签:
在数据处理与分析中,平均值是最基础且关键的统计指标之一。微软Excel(Microsoft Excel)作为功能强大的电子表格软件,提供了多种计算平均值的函数以适应不同场景。本文将系统介绍AVERAGE(平均值)、AVERAGEA(平均值A)、AVERAGEIF(平均值IF)、AVERAGEIFS(平均值IFS)等核心函数,并深入探讨其应用方法、常见误区与高级技巧,帮助用户从入门到精通,高效精准地完成各类平均值计算任务。
在日常工作与学习中,无论是分析销售业绩、统计学生成绩,还是处理实验数据,计算平均值都是一项几乎无法回避的任务。作为微软办公套件中的核心组件,Excel(Microsoft Excel)凭借其强大的函数库,让这项任务变得轻而易举。然而,面对“平均值”这个看似简单的概念,Excel却提供了不止一种解决方案。许多用户可能只知其一,不知其二,在遇到复杂数据时便感到束手无策。本文将为您彻底梳理Excel中用于计算平均值的各类函数,从最基础的用法到满足多条件筛选的进阶应用,并结合实际案例与官方文档说明,助您成为处理平均值问题的行家里手。
理解平均值的本质与Excel的计算逻辑 在深入探讨具体函数之前,我们有必要澄清平均值的数学定义。算术平均值,即一组数值的总和除以这组数值的个数。Excel的所有平均值函数都遵循这一基本原则,但其“智能”之处在于如何处理数据区域中的非数值内容。例如,空白单元格、逻辑值真(TRUE)与假(FALSE)、文本等元素是否会参与计算?不同的函数有不同的处理规则,这正是选择合适函数的关键所在。理解这些底层逻辑,能有效避免计算结果出现意外偏差。 基石函数:AVERAGE(平均值)的基本用法 这是最常用、也是最基础的平均值函数。它的语法非常简单:AVERAGE(数值1, [数值2], ...)。您可以输入单个数值,也可以选择一个单元格区域,如AVERAGE(A1:A10)。该函数的核心规则是:仅计算区域中明确为数值的单元格。它会自动忽略空白单元格、文本、逻辑值以及错误值。例如,若区域A1:A5包含数值10、20、文本“缺席”、空白单元格和30,那么AVERAGE(A1:A5)的结果是(10+20+30)/3=20,文本和空白单元格未被计入分母。这是最符合常规算术平均值预期的行为。 包容性计算:AVERAGEA(平均值A)的独特之处 与AVERAGE函数形成对比的是AVERAGEA函数。它的语法结构与AVERAGE一致,但处理逻辑截然不同。AVERAGEA函数会将参数中的逻辑值真(TRUE)视为1,逻辑值假(FALSE)视为0,并且会将文本字符串和错误值计算在内(在较新版本中,文本通常会导致错误)。这意味着它的“分母”是所有非空单元格的数量。沿用上例,如果A3单元格是逻辑值TRUE,那么AVERAGEA(A1:A5)会计算(10+20+1+30)/5=12.2。此函数适用于需要将“是/否”、“完成/未完成”等二元状态纳入整体平均考量的情况。 条件筛选:AVERAGEIF(平均值IF)的单条件平均 当我们需要对满足特定条件的数据求平均值时,AVERAGEIF函数便闪亮登场。它的语法为:AVERAGEIF(条件区域, 条件, [求平均值区域])。例如,有一张销售表,A列是销售员姓名,B列是销售额。若要计算名为“张三”的销售员的平均销售额,公式可写为:AVERAGEIF(A:A, “张三”, B:B)。其中,“条件”支持使用通配符,如星号()代表任意多个字符,问号(?)代表单个字符,也支持大于(>)、小于(<)等比较运算符。例如,AVERAGEIF(B:B, “>1000”)可以计算所有超过1000的销售额的平均值。 多条件筛选:AVERAGEIFS(平均值IFS)的精密控制 现实分析往往需要同时满足多个条件。AVERAGEIFS函数正是为此而生。其语法为:AVERAGEIFS(求平均值区域, 条件区域1, 条件1, [条件区域2, 条件2], ...)。请注意,与AVERAGEIF不同,AVERAGEIFS的第一个参数就是要求平均值的实际数值区域。例如,在销售表中,若要计算“张三”在“华东”地区的平均销售额,假设姓名在A列,地区在C列,销售额在B列,则公式为:AVERAGEIFS(B:B, A:A, “张三”, C:C, “华东”)。它可以添加多组条件,实现极为精细的数据筛选与平均计算。 处理零值与空值:计算策略的选择 在实际数据中,数值0和空白单元格代表的意义可能不同。零可能是一个有效的测量结果(如零销售额),而空白可能意味着数据缺失。AVERAGE函数会忽略空白但包含零。如果希望将空白视为0参与平均,可以使用AVERAGEA。反之,如果希望同时忽略零值和空白,则需要结合其他函数,例如使用AVERAGEIF函数,设置条件为“<>0”。理解这种区别对于确保分析结果的准确性至关重要。 数组与公式:更灵活的平均值计算 对于某些复杂情况,内置的平均值函数可能无法直接满足需求。这时,可以借助数组公式或组合其他函数。例如,计算某区域中前N个最大值的平均值,可以使用公式:=AVERAGE(LARGE(数据区域, ROW(1:N))),并按Ctrl+Shift+Enter(在支持动态数组的较新Excel版本中可能只需按Enter)作为数组公式输入。这种方法提供了超越标准函数的强大灵活性。 加权平均值:SUMPRODUCT(乘积和)与SUM(求和)的联袂出演 算术平均值假设每个数据点权重相同。但在许多场景下,如计算课程总评成绩(平时成绩、期中考试、期末考试权重不同),需要使用加权平均值。Excel没有直接的加权平均函数,但可以通过SUMPRODUCT和SUM函数轻松实现。公式为:=SUMPRODUCT(数值区域, 权重区域)/SUM(权重区域)。SUMPRODUCT函数将每个数值与其对应的权重相乘后求和,再除以权重的总和,结果便是加权平均值。这是财务、教育等领域极其实用的技巧。 移动平均值:数据分析与趋势预测的利器 在时间序列数据分析中,移动平均值用于平滑短期波动、揭示长期趋势。虽然Excel有专门的“数据分析”工具包可以计算移动平均,但使用AVERAGE函数配合相对引用也能手动实现。例如,计算一个七期移动平均,可以在第一个平均值单元格输入=AVERAGE(B2:B8),然后向下填充公式。这样,每个平均值都基于包含当前期在内的前七期数据计算得出,是金融分析和销售预测的常用方法。 忽略错误值:聚合函数与IFERROR(如果错误)的组合技 当数据区域中混杂着井号除零错误(DIV/0!)、井号不适用错误(N/A)等错误值时,直接使用AVERAGE函数会导致公式也返回错误。为了在计算平均值时稳健地忽略这些错误,可以结合使用AGGREGATE(聚合)函数。其语法为:AGGREGATE(功能代码, 选项代码, 数组, [k])。其中,功能代码9代表AVERAGE,选项代码6代表“忽略错误值”。例如,=AGGREGATE(9, 6, A1:A10)。这是一种比传统数组公式更简洁高效的错误处理方案。 平均值与数据透视表:可视化聚合分析 对于大规模数据集,使用数据透视表进行平均值计算是最高效的方式之一。只需将需要分类的字段拖入“行”或“列”区域,将需要求平均的数值字段拖入“值”区域,然后右键点击该值字段,选择“值字段设置”,将计算类型改为“平均值”即可。数据透视表能瞬间完成多维度、多层级的分组平均值计算,并允许动态交互筛选,是商业智能分析的基石工具。 性能考量:大数据集下的函数选择 在处理数十万甚至上百万行数据时,函数的计算效率变得重要。通常,AVERAGEIFS比多个嵌套的IF函数配合AVERAGE要高效得多。此外,应尽量避免在整列引用(如A:A)上使用易失性函数或复杂的数组公式,这可能导致工作簿运行缓慢。将数据范围限制在确切需要的区域,并优先使用内置的聚合函数,是保证性能的最佳实践。 常见误区与排错指南 许多用户在使用平均值函数时遇到问题,结果返回井号除零错误(DIV/0!)或结果与预期不符。这通常源于几个原因:一是条件区域与求值区域大小不一致;二是条件设置中的文本未加双引号;三是数字被存储为文本格式(单元格左上角常有绿色三角标记);四是忽略了隐藏行或筛选状态下的数据。学会使用“公式求值”功能逐步检查公式运算过程,是快速定位问题的关键。 平均值函数的局限性及其它中心趋势度量 必须认识到,平均值并非描述数据中心的唯一指标,有时甚至不是最佳指标。当数据存在极端值(离群值)时,平均值很容易被扭曲。此时,中位数(MEDIAN函数)和众数(MODE函数)能提供更稳健的中心趋势描述。一个完整的数据分析报告,应当根据数据分布特点,综合使用平均值、中位数等多种指标,才能得出全面客观的。 结合条件格式:让平均值结果一目了然 计算出的平均值可以进一步通过条件格式进行可视化突出显示。例如,可以将一列数据中所有高于平均值的单元格标记为绿色,低于平均值的标记为红色。操作方法是:选中数据区域,点击“开始”选项卡下的“条件格式”,选择“项目选取规则”中的“高于平均值”或“低于平均值”,并设置格式。这能让数据洞察更加直观,提升报告的可读性。 从函数到思维:平均值分析的业务洞察 掌握技术工具最终是为了解决业务问题。无论是通过AVERAGEIFS分析不同客户群的平均贡献,还是通过移动平均预测下季度营收,其核心都是将原始数据转化为 actionable insight(可执行的见解)。在熟练运用函数之余,更应思考:这个平均值说明了什么?它是否掩盖了重要的数据差异?是否需要进一步拆分维度?培养这种数据驱动决策的思维,才是Excel技能学习的最高价值。 总而言之,Excel提供的不仅仅是一个计算平均值的按钮,而是一套应对不同数据场景的完整工具集。从基础的AVERAGE到多条件筛选的AVERAGEIFS,再到加权平均和移动平均的构建,每一个函数都有其用武之地。深入理解它们之间的区别与联系,结合实际数据勤加练习,您将能够游刃有余地处理任何与平均值相关的分析任务,让数据真正为您所用,创造价值。
相关文章
在处理微软Word文档时,许多用户会遇到一个常见困扰:为何有时无法将图片设置为位于文字下方,使其作为背景或衬底存在?这背后并非软件功能缺失,而是涉及Word的图层逻辑、环绕方式选择以及对象定位机制等多个层面。本文将深入剖析其十二项核心原因,从基础概念到高级设置,结合官方操作逻辑,提供清晰易懂的解决方案与实用技巧,帮助您彻底掌握图文层叠的编排艺术。
2026-04-22 19:26:36
56人看过
芯片系统破解并非简单的软件越狱,而是一个涉及硬件逆向、固件分析、安全协议绕过的复杂系统工程。本文将从合法安全研究视角出发,深度剖析芯片系统层级、主流防护机制及其潜在脆弱性,涵盖从物理开封、侧信道攻击到逻辑漏洞利用的全链路方法论,旨在为专业人士提供一份严谨的技术全景图与防御思考。
2026-04-22 19:26:33
125人看过
在日常办公与文档处理中,将Word文档转换为PDF格式时,偶尔会出现文档中原本没有的“多余表格”,这种现象常令用户感到困惑。这些表格的出现并非偶然,其背后涉及文档格式的深层转换逻辑、软件功能的交互影响以及用户操作中的细微差异。本文将深入剖析十二个核心成因,从软件版本兼容性、隐藏格式的显现,到字体嵌入与打印驱动的设置,为您提供全面的问题诊断思路与权威的解决方案,帮助您彻底规避此类转换异常,确保文档输出的精确与专业。
2026-04-22 19:26:17
83人看过
在Excel操作中,汇总后出现的“零”值是一个常见但容易被误解的现象。它可能代表计算结果确为零,也可能由数据源的空值、公式引用错误、数据类型不匹配或隐藏的格式设置导致。理解这些零值的来源,不仅涉及基础的求和与函数运算,还关联到数据清洗、透视表设置及系统选项的深层配置。本文将系统解析十二种核心场景,帮助您精准辨别零值的真实含义,并提供实用的排查与处理方案,从而提升数据处理的准确性与专业性。
2026-04-22 19:26:13
246人看过
在电子工程与通信领域,准确测量电平与功率是保障系统性能与可靠性的基石。本文将系统阐述电平与功率的基本概念、核心测量原理,并详细介绍从传统仪表到现代方案的多种实用测量方法。内容涵盖基础定义、关键仪器操作、实际应用场景与校准技巧,旨在为从业人员提供一套从理论到实践的完整指南。
2026-04-22 19:25:08
59人看过
在数字化办公与信息交流中,微软Word文档与便携式文档格式(PDF)是两种最为常见的文件格式。它们各自拥有独特的设计初衷与优势,但在实际应用场景中,互相转换的需求却极为普遍。本文将从文档编辑、格式保全、安全分发、跨平台兼容、归档保存、法律效力、协作流程、打印优化、内容提取、网页集成、文件压缩、标准化提交、无障碍访问、内容复用、工作流自动化以及长期可读性等十多个核心维度,深入剖析这两种格式之间频繁转换的根本原因与实用价值。
2026-04-22 19:24:48
181人看过
热门推荐
资讯中心:


.webp)
.webp)
.webp)
